District: Bogota Boro (0440)
Operating Type K-12 / 0 - 1800 Pupils
County: Bergen
Operating Type K-12 / 0 - 1800 Pupils Summary:

State Level Summary:
Total Spending Per Pupil (Definition)
2016-17 Total Spending: $25,350,711
2016-17 Average Daily Enroll plus Sent Pupils: 1,131
2016-17 Costs Amount per Pupil: $22,421
2017-18 Total Spending: $26,862,594
2017-18 Average Daily Enroll plus Sent Pupils: 1,151
2017-18 Costs Amount per Pupil: $23,341
Summary of Vital Statistics (Definition)
2017-18 Total Spending Per Pupil: $23,341
Revenue Sources, State: 33%
Revenue Sources, Local Taxes: 54.8%
Revenue Sources, Federal: 2.7%
Revenue Sources, Tuition: 0.3%
Revenue Sources, Use of Fund Balance: 3.6%
Revenue Sources, Other: 5.6%
Fall 2017 Certified Staff:
  Student/Teacher Ratio: 11.7
  Student/Support Ratio: 64.1
  Student/Administrator Ratio: 173.3
10/15/18 % of Classified Students to Total Students: 16.05%
